High-Tech Device Helps Boy Hear For The First Time

A two-year-old boy born totally deaf hears for the first time, thanks to a miracle high-tech device that is introducing the hearing impaired to a whole new world. INSIDE EDITION reports.
It was a medical miracle and a magical moment, wrapped in one: the very first time in a two-year-old's life that he ever heard a thing—and it was the voice of his mother.
Little Cooper was born totally deaf, but now he's been freed from a world of silence, thanks to a high-tech device known as a Cochlear implant.
"Hi! Do you hear something?" asked his mother.
Cooper smiled.
He reacted to every little sound, smiling and laughing.
And here's some more amazing news for little Cooper—mom says he's already learning his ABCs and counting to ten.
